FINANCE REVIEW — AURELLE LINE RETIREMENT

Quick summary for the team: the Aurelle home-goods line is winding down. Margins slid under nine percent and warehousing costs at Brindleford keep climbing. Remaining stock clears through outlet channels by quarter-end; write-downs are already booked. Tooling gets redeployed to the Sorrel line. Context on what replaces Aurelle is noted below.

confidential, kahog-bawif: The northern region missed its Pramir quota by 20.0 percent last quarter. Casaxek Freight plans to lower the Fraion list price by 41.5 percent in December. The finance team signed off on a budget of $236.4 million for Project Druius. The renewal with Fenysix Partners closes at $91.3 million a year, 2.1 percent below the last contract.

# N+1 fix for the Bramblewick GraphQL layer.
# Reviewer notes: the authors resolver previously issued one query per
# post, which ballooned to thousands of round trips on large feeds.
# We now batch through a per-request dataloader with a 5ms collection
# window; please verify the cache is request-scoped, not global, to
# avoid cross-tenant leakage. The loader targets the replica pool,
# configured by the connection string that follows.

database URL for bahop-yagep: mssql://sildor_svc:35ha7jz@db-fb6d.nelvrodyn.example:5432/casath

Template rendering in Orvik caches compiled templates per worker; cold starts are the main cost. Don't disable the precompile step in the deploy script, or p95 latency roughly doubles. If the template cache store ever needs a full restore after corruption, unlock the backup volume with the recovery passphrase on the next line.

strongbox words: druvan-lamys-eliius-jorax-istox-soreth-ulays-gilix-ralix-oliiel-norwyn-casvan-praius